A Gospel Christmas

Thursday, December 18, 2008 at 7:30pm
Friday, December 19, 2008 at 7:30pm

Robert Ray, conductor
Saint Louis Symphony IN UNISON® Chorus

Two nights of soul-stirring gospel music to celebrate this most joyous of seasons. The artistic combination of Robert Ray, the Saint Louis Symphony IN UNISON® Chorus, and the Saint Louis Symphony Orchestra have made A Gospel Christmas a tradition that delivers all of the promises of the holiday. A special guest from the gospel-music world will make these concerts shine even more brightly.

The Saint Louis Symphony Orchestra Holiday Celebration

Friday, December 19, 2008 at 2pm
Saturday, December 20, 2008 at 7:30pm
Sunday, December 21, 2008 at 2pm

Popular songs mixed with orchestral favorites that define the spirit of the season, The Saint Louis Symphony Orchestra Holiday Celebration is made to gladden the hearts of every girl and boy—whatever their age. With Powell Symphony Hall dressed in its holiday best, you and your family will delight in music made for this time. And everyone warm up your voices for the traditional sing-along with The St. Louis Children’s Choirs!

New Year’s Eve Concert

Wednesday, December 31, 2008 at 7:30pm

David Robertson, conductor

The program for the SLSO’s annual New Year’s Eve Surprise Party is one of the best kept—and most-enjoyed—secrets of the year. A special guest artist? A dancer (or dancers)? Will the Saint Louis Symphony Chorus be singing? You won’t know until you’re there. But you’ll know that David Robertson and the SLSO will make this the first (and best) stop on your New Year’s Eve revels.
